As with most things biblical, there are many translations and
interpretations to be found. Fortunately, the different versions of
the Lord's Prayer I found are all very similar.
Here are some popular examples of the Lord's Prayer, followed by links
to more obscure versions:
MATTHEW 6:9-13
THE KING JAMES VERSION (1611)
Our Father which art in heaven,
Hallowed be thy name.
Thy kingdom come.
Thy will be done in earth,
as it is in heaven.
Give us this day our daily bread.
And forgive us our debts,
as we forgive our debtors.
And lead us not into temptation,
but deliver us from evil:
For thine is the kingdom, and the
power, and the glory, for ever. Amen.
THE REVISED STANDARD VERSION (1946)
Our Father who art in heaven,
Hallowed be thy name.
kingdom come.
Thy will be done,
On earth as it is heaven.
Give us this day our daily bread; 1
And forgive us our debts,
As we also have forgiven our debtors;
And lead us not into temptation
But deliver us from evil.
THE KING JAMES VERSION (1611)
Luke 11:2-4
Our Father which art in heaven,
Hallowed be thy name.
Thy kingdom come.
Thy will be done, as in heaven, so in earth.
Give us day by day our daily bread.
And forgive us our sins;
for we also forgive every one
that is indebted to us.
And lead us not into temptation;
but deliver us from evil.
THE REVISED STANDARD VERSION (1946)
Father,
Hallowed be thy name.
Thy kingdom come.
Give us each day our daily bread;1
And forgive us our sins,
For we ourselves forgive every
One who is indebted to us
And lead us not into temptation.
